Very Smart Poem by James Asher

Very Smart



Whilst in the bath,
Have a scrub.
All your dirt
In the tub,
Now you’re clean,
Can’t you tell?
Have a sniff,
Can’t you smell?
Cleaned your teeth,
Used a brush?
Took your time
Didn’t rush.
They’ll stay white;
For a while.
You can tell;
When you smile.
Brushed your hair;
Used a comb?
Time for work;
Leave your home.
Off you go,
Work to start.
Nice and clean
Very smart! !
